Which Mobile Phone is Better: TCL 50 SE or Realme C15s ?
Have a look at the benefits of this TCL 50 SE and Realme C15s given by our tech specs.
Pros of TCL 50 SE
Offers a 4% larger screen (6.78 inches vs 6.52 inches), ideal for media consumption and gaming.
This Device camera captures 50MP sharper and more vibrant photos, ideal for photography enthusiasts.
Supports higher RAM capacity compare to Realme C15s, enabling faster switching between apps and better performance in demanding applications
Provides 8x storage capacity (256GB vs 32GB), allowing you to store more apps, media, and files.
Pros of Realme C15s
Supports 17% higher battery capacity (6000mAh vs 5010mAh), offering longer usage without frequent recharging.
